Title: The Innovations of Ronald H Bauman
Introduction
Ronald H Bauman is a notable inventor based in Arcadia, CA (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of medical products, holding a total of 4 patents. His work focuses on improving materials used in flexible medical applications, showcasing his dedication to innovation in healthcare.
Latest Patents
Bauman's latest patents include advancements in materials for flexible medical products. One of his key inventions is an improved flexible film and tubing for medical products manufactured from a PVC compound. This innovation comprises an amount of ultra high molecular weight (UHMW) PVC resin with an inherent viscosity ranging from about 1.25 to about 2.00, most preferably about 1.71. Additionally, it includes about 43 to about 57 percent by weight of a medically acceptable plasticizer, most preferably about 53 percent, such as tri (2-ethylhexyl) trimellitate (TOTM).
